Check Hydraulic Oil Level

1. Clean area around dipstick cap (A).
2. Remove dipstick cap (A). Wipe dipstick clean.
NOTE: Do not tighten dipstick cap when checking oil level.
3. Insert dipstick in filler neck (B). Do not tighten cap.
4. Remove dipstick. Check oil level on dipstick. Oil level should
be between the ADD and FULL marks on dipstick.
• If oil is level is below ADD mark, fill to proper level.
• If oil level is above FULL mark, drain to proper level.
5. Insert dipstick. Tighten cap.
Check Engine Oil Level
1. Lift thigh pad.
2. Clean area around dipstick cap (A).
3. Remove dipstick cap (A) from tube. Wipe dipstick clean.
NOTE: Do not tighten dipstick cap when checking oil level.
4. Insert dipstick in tube. Do not tighten cap.
5. Remove dipstick. Check oil level on dipstick. Oil level should
be between the ADD and FULL marks.
• If oil is level is below ADD mark, fill to proper level.
• If oil level is above the FULL mark, drain to proper level.
6. Insert dipstick. Tighten cap.
Connect Battery
CAUTION: Avoid injury! Prevent Battery Explosions:
• Keep sparks, lighted matches, and open flame away
from the top of battery. Battery gas can explode.
• Never check battery charge by placing a metal
object across the posts. Use a volt-meter or
hydrometer.
• Do not charge a frozen battery; it may explode.
Warm battery to 16 degrees C (60 degrees F).
1. Connect positive (red) cable to battery positive (+) terminal.
Install red terminal cover (A).
2. Connect negative (black) cable to battery negative (-) terminal.
Install black terminal cover (B).
Check Machine Safety Systems
Perform safety system check to make sure the electronic safety
interlock circuit is functioning properly.
